Chip tuning for Hyundai ix 35 2.0 CRDI EU6 184 hp ECU

Hyundai ix 35 (2016 - TL) 2.0 CRDI EU6 184 hp — mass-market diesel engine of the passenger segment of the Hyundai Motor Group group (Корея, 1967). Stage 1 chip tuning raises power from 184 to 200 hp (+16 hp, +9%) and torque from 392 to 450 Nm (+58 Nm). ECU — Bosch EDC17C57. Flashing method: OBD or Bench depending on the unit's protection. A diesel built in 2016 — the Tricore ECU era; OBD flash works on most production revisions.

How much horsepower does Stage 1 add for the Hyundai ix 35 2.0 CRDI EU6 184 hp?

Stage 1 for the Hyundai ix 35 2.0 CRDI EU6 184 hp adds +16 hp — power increases from 184 to 200 hp (+9%). Torque rises from 392 to 450 Nm (+58 Nm).

What does a Stage 1 remap of the Hyundai ix 35 2.0 CRDI EU6 184 hp include?

Stage 1 is a software optimization of the factory ECU firmware of the Hyundai ix 35 with no hardware changes. The injection, boost, ignition-timing and torque maps are reprogrammed. The gain is +16 hp with no hardware changes.

What ECU platform does the Hyundai ix 35 2.0 CRDI EU6 184 hp use?

The Hyundai ix 35 2.0 CRDI EU6 184 hp is fitted with the Bosch EDC17C57 ECU. The read method depends on the unit's protection: OBD, Bench via BDM, or Boot mode.
